Basil William Maturin (1847-1915) was an Irish-born Anglican priest, preacher and writer who later became Roman Catholic. He was ordained in Rome, and appointed Chaplain at Oxford University in 1914. He died on board the RMS Lusitania as he returned from America, on 7 May 1915 during the First World War. His works include: Practical Studies on the Parables of Our Lord (1897), Laws of Spiritual Life (1905) and Price of Unity (1912).
